- All I downgraded my unit and got it working - a temporary fix if anyone doesn't want to wait. -
So I downgraded my unit from v30.99 to 30.94, I have seen no lost in functionality and right now the DVD in motion hack works. All I did was copy over the LOADKING.KWI and ALLDATA.KWI from here http://www.deltainfo.ro/manuals/mitsu/outlander/ and replaced my LOADKING.KWI and ALLDATA.KWI with those two files. Download the CD-Patch below that and reinstall the HDD and run the update. ** Backup the original files before doing anything.

I pretty much just downloaded the two files from that website, removed the hard drive from the car and hooked it up to my computer. After unlocking it you can edit all the files and I just replaced my newer files with the ones that I knew the patch would work on.
